Categories of Corporate Submissions in AZ
As starting a company in AZ, there are several varieties of filings that aspiring business owners must take into account. The primary frequent type is the Articles of Formation for companies, which officially establishes the business as a recognized organization in the state. Entrepreneurs seeking to form an LLC must file Articles of Formation. These documents provide essential information about the business, including its name, objective, and organizational structure. Such filings with the State Secretary of Arizona are vital for adhering to laws and creating legal protections.
One more key category of corporate filings includes different licenses and licenses. Depending on the type of the enterprise, entrepreneurs may need to apply for licenses at the community, provincial, or national level. These can range from sanitation permits for food establishments to occupational certifications for service providers. The State Secretary of Arizona's business license inquiry can help identify particular obligations for different sectors, making sure all required licenses are obtained.

Moreover, companies in AZ should be cognizant of Uniform Commercial Code filings, which pertain to the Uniform Commercial Code. These documents are essential for protecting interests in assets when obtaining funds or establishing credit. Entrepreneurs should consistently check the State Secretary of Arizona UCC inquiry to remain updated on any claims or interests filed against their business. Being informed and prompt filing can help protect company resources and maintain a positive status in the state's commercial ecosystem.

Typical Issues in Searching for Business Information
Numerous startups face difficulties when looking for information about businesses through multiple channels. A common error is typing incorrect or missing company names. Differences in spelling, punctuation marks, or the use of abbreviations can result in omitted searches. It's essential to make sure that the name used in the query aligns perfectly with the business registration details available from sites like the Arizona Secretary of State portal or through Bizapedia.
A further common error occurs when users forget to choose the right search filter while conducting their search. For example, using the incorrect designation such as LLC instead of corporation can greatly affect the results. Grasping how to leverage the business entity searches, whether through az sos business entity search or secretary of state business search arizona, is vital to getting precise information about a company.
Lastly, a lot of entrepreneurs neglect the need of reviewing for any filings related to businesses or registrations of trade names that might be right away visible. This includes searches for liens and UCC filings, which can be essential for understanding a firm's financial health.
